CNC Machinist - Gloucester

Full time, permanent - Day shift, early finish on Friday.

As a CNC Machinist, you'll be responsible for setting and operating our CNC machines in line with the delivery requirements of the business.

Your main responsibilities will be to:

Set and operate CNC machines using the set-up sheets, tooling/fixtures, and Edgecam programmes provided by our Production Engineering team. Run machines in line with the speeds and feeds required whilst monitoring performance to ensure cycle times are met. Carry out in-cycle parts inspections using measuring equipment including micrometres and verniers. Identify non-conforming parts and report immediately, ensuring root cause is established, documented, and passed to Production Team Leaders. Take responsibility for the quality and inspection of your work including ownership of cleaning and de-burring parts.

What you'll need as a CNC Machinist: Experience in all aspects of production machining, both manual and CNC, gained via an apprenticeship or equivalent programme of development. Safety first attitude with understanding and experience of operating 5S plus safety practices. Ability to flex priorities and duties depending on the needs of the business. Experienced in all aspects of workshop practices including understanding of engineering drawings, proficient using micrometres and able to convert imperial to metric. Ability to manage workload and deadlines effectively in a fast-paced manufacturing environment. Collaborative approach to problem solving and implementing changes to ensure the business meets its production targets.

Benefits: £14.42 - £15.97 per hour dependent on experience. Salary exchange Company pension scheme (7% Company/5% employee contribution). Uncapped employee gain share scheme. 25 days holiday per annum plus bank holidays. Life Assurance 3x salary. Peer to peer recognition scheme. Early finish Friday. Christmas shutdown.
